Absolutely! No-bake cookies can be made on the stovetop. Simply melt your butter and sugar in a saucepan, then mix in cocoa powder, oats, and peanut butter. Use the Cookie Scoop to portion out the cookies onto parchment paper, and let them cool until set. Pampered Chef’s Classic Batter Bowl is perfect for mixing all the ingredients together.

To make a no-bake pie, start by preparing a graham cracker crust using the Food Chopper to crush the crackers. Mix the crust ingredients in the Classic Batter Bowl and press them into a pie dish. For the filling, you can use the Mix 'N Chop to blend cream cheese, sugar, and whipped cream. Pour the filling into the crust and refrigerate until firm. Use the Pie Server to slice and serve!
